Patents by Inventor Sudhir Vijendra
Sudhir Vijendra has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 10270707Abstract: A first portion of a distributed catalog service is implemented for a given one of a plurality of distributed processing node clusters associated with respective data zones, each of the clusters being configured to perform processing operations utilizing local data resources locally accessible within its corresponding data zone. The first portion of the distributed catalog service receives a request to identify for each of a plurality of data resources to be utilized by an application initiated in the given cluster whether the data resource is a local or remote data resource relative to the given cluster, and provides a response to the request. The first portion of the distributed catalog service in combination with additional portions implemented for respective additional ones of the distributed processing node clusters collectively provide the distributed catalog service with capability to resolve local or remote status of data resources in each of the data zones.Type: GrantFiled: December 29, 2015Date of Patent: April 23, 2019Assignee: EMC IP Holding Company LLCInventors: Patricia Gomes Soares Florissi, Benny Lutati, Ehud Gudes, Yaron Gonen, Ido Singer, Amnon Meisels, Sudhir Vijendra
-
Patent number: 10229026Abstract: A computer system-based method and system for modeling, planning and analyzing distributed systems in view of environmental considerations in the deployment of said distributed system is disclosed. The method comprises the steps of representing selected ones of a plurality of components and relationships among selected components with said distributed system, wherein said representation includes attributes and characteristics associated with environmental considerations, identifying a location of each of said selected components in said distributed system determining an environmental aspect of each of said identified locations, and providing a recommendation based on said environmental aspects. In one aspect of the invention, an analysis is performed that determines a cause of changes in environmental conditions and a recommendation is made to correct the cause of the environment changes.Type: GrantFiled: November 17, 2007Date of Patent: March 12, 2019Assignee: EMC IP Holding Company LLCInventors: Sudhir Vijendra, Patricia Florissi
-
Patent number: 10169083Abstract: A method, system and process for receiving a request for task execution at a central processing node for the world wide data; wherein the central processing node is connected to sub-processing nodes, dividing the request for task execution to be distributed to a set of the sub-processing nodes; wherein the set of processing nodes manages a portion of the world wide data, transmitting to each of the set of the sub-processing nodes the respective portion of the divided task execution.Type: GrantFiled: June 28, 2012Date of Patent: January 1, 2019Assignee: EMC IP Holding Company LLCInventors: Patricia G. S. Florissi, Sudhir Vijendra
-
Patent number: 10015106Abstract: An apparatus comprises a multi-cluster distributed data processing platform. Each of the clusters of the platform is configured to perform processing operations utilizing local data resources accessible within a corresponding data zone. A first application is initiated in one of the clusters, and data resources to be utilized by the application are determined. For one or more of the data resources identified as local data resources for the associated cluster, processing operations are performed utilizing those local data resources in that cluster in accordance with the first application. For one or more of the data resources identified as remote data resources for the associated cluster, one or more additional applications are initiated in one or more additional ones of the clusters. This repeats recursively for each additional application until all processing required by the first application is complete. Processing results from the clusters are aggregated and provided to a client.Type: GrantFiled: December 29, 2015Date of Patent: July 3, 2018Assignee: EMC IP Holding Company LLCInventors: Patricia Gomes Soares Florissi, Benny Lutati, Ehud Gudes, Yaron Gonen, Ido Singer, Amnon Meisels, Sudhir Vijendra
-
Patent number: 9792658Abstract: A computer implemented method, system, and computer program product for capturing development and behavior of a social healthcare network in nodes and relationships of a social dataset, determining a sub-set of the social dataset for analysis, and performing an analysis on the sub-set.Type: GrantFiled: September 30, 2013Date of Patent: October 17, 2017Assignee: EMC IP Holding Company LLCInventors: Sudhir Vijendra, Patricia G. S. Florissi
-
Patent number: 9747127Abstract: Example embodiments of the present invention relate to a method, an apparatus, and a computer program product for performing file system activities across administrative boundaries between a plurality of file systems. The method includes receiving a worldwide job to perform on a plurality of file systems, managing the worldwide job, and receiving results of the worldwide job from the plurality of file systems.Type: GrantFiled: June 28, 2012Date of Patent: August 29, 2017Assignee: EMC IP Holding Company LLCInventors: Patricia G. S. Florissi, Sudhir Vijendra
-
Patent number: 9747128Abstract: Example embodiments of the present invention relate to a method, an apparatus, and a computer program product for providing a worldwide distributed file system model. The method includes providing a layer across at least one file system for presentation as a worldwide distributed file system and presenting the layer across the at least one file system as the worldwide distributed file system.Type: GrantFiled: June 28, 2012Date of Patent: August 29, 2017Assignee: EMC IP Holding Company LLCInventors: Sudhir Vijendra, Patricia G. S. Florissi
-
Patent number: 9507807Abstract: A computer implemented method, system, and apparatus for modeling a Big Data dataset, the method comprising creating non-specific representations of the Big Data dataset by representing, as objects in a computer model, non-specific representations including metaInformation, DataSet, BigData and Properties representations, and creating non-specific representations of mapping of the Big Data by representing, as objects in a computer model, non-specific representations including User representations and marker representations, where the user representations are mapped to one or more marker representations and the marker representations are matched to one or more elements of the Big Data dataset.Type: GrantFiled: November 7, 2011Date of Patent: November 29, 2016Assignee: EMC IP Holding Company, LLCInventors: Patricia G. S. Florissi, Sudhir Vijendra
-
Patent number: 9489233Abstract: A method, system, and program product comprising determining a set of objects to be represented in a computer model, determining the relationships between the object to be represented in the computer model, and creating layered over and underlying relationship between the determined set of objects.Type: GrantFiled: June 28, 2012Date of Patent: November 8, 2016Assignee: EMC IP Holding Company, LLCInventors: Patricia G. S. Florissi, Sudhir Vijendra
-
Patent number: 9361263Abstract: A computer implemented method, program product, and apparatus for managing big data clouds comprising co-locating a big data storage cloud with a second big data cloud to enable streamlined information flow between the clouds.Type: GrantFiled: June 28, 2012Date of Patent: June 7, 2016Assignee: EMC CorporationInventors: Patricia G. S. Florissi, Sudhir Vijendra
-
Patent number: 9361320Abstract: A method, apparatus, and computer implemented method for modeling a Big Data dataset, the method comprising creating non-specific representations of the Big Data dataset by representing, as objects in a computer model, non-specific representations including metaInformation, DataSet, BigData and Properties representations and creating non-specific representations of Properties, wherein at least one of the representations are selected from the group consisting of Analytical, size, volume, and structural.Type: GrantFiled: September 30, 2011Date of Patent: June 7, 2016Assignee: EMC CorporationInventors: Sudhir Vijendra, Patricia G. S. Florissi
-
Patent number: 9338218Abstract: A method, apparatus, and computer program product for providing a cloud platform as a service (PaaS) comprising capturing metadata about the big data stored in clouds at an informational infrastructure layer.Type: GrantFiled: June 28, 2012Date of Patent: May 10, 2016Assignee: EMC CorporationInventors: Patricia G. S. Florissi, Sudhir Vijendra
-
Patent number: 9280381Abstract: A computer program product, apparatus and method comprising representing a worldwide job tracker, and representing worldwide task trackers; the worldwide task trackers communicatively coupled to the worldwide job tracker; wherein the worldwide job tracker is enabled to execute a worldwide job by distributing the job across the world wide task trackers.Type: GrantFiled: June 28, 2012Date of Patent: March 8, 2016Assignee: EMC CorporationInventors: Patricia G. S. Florissi, Sudhir Vijendra
-
Patent number: 9275059Abstract: A computer implemented method, computer program product, and apparatus for modeling a Big Data dataset, the method comprising creating non-specific representations of the Big Data dataset by representing, as objects in a computer model, non-specific representations including metaInformation, DataSet, BigData and Properties representations and creating non-specific representations of indices, wherein the indices are mapped to one or more key-value pairs.Type: GrantFiled: November 7, 2011Date of Patent: March 1, 2016Assignee: EMC CorporationInventors: Sudhir Vijendra, Patricia G. S. Florissi
-
Patent number: 9158843Abstract: A method, system, and apparatus for sending a request for data to a worldwide name node; wherein the worldwide name node is communicatively coupled to worldwide data nodes, sending from the worldwide name node to the worldwide data nodes the request for data; wherein each of the worldwide data nodes serves as an index for a cluster of data, processing at each of the worldwide data nodes the request for information; and returning the result to the world wide name node.Type: GrantFiled: June 28, 2012Date of Patent: October 13, 2015Assignee: EMC CorporationInventors: Patricia G. S. Florissi, Sudhir Vijendra
-
Patent number: 9031992Abstract: A method, apparatus, and computer implemented method for analyzing a Big Data dataset, the method comprising performing analysis on a big data dataset by applying a set of analytical tool to a Big Data Model; wherein the Big Data Model decouples the Big Data dataset into properties and metadata; wherein each of the properties represent part of the Big Data dataset to enable processing and analysis; wherein the metadata enables calculation of summary information for the Big Data dataset.Type: GrantFiled: September 30, 2011Date of Patent: May 12, 2015Assignee: EMC CorporationInventors: Patricia G. S. Florissi, Sudhir Vijendra
-
Patent number: 9020802Abstract: A computer program product, method, and apparatus for discovering information about the nodes of the disperse data network, sending a command from a client to a distributed file system, wherein the distributed file system contains the discovered information, distributing the command from the distributed files system to one or more of the nodes of the distributed file system, and executing the command on the one or more network nodes.Type: GrantFiled: June 28, 2012Date of Patent: April 28, 2015Assignee: EMC CorporationInventors: Patricia G. S. Florissi, Sudhir Vijendra
-
Patent number: 8868718Abstract: A method, apparatus and computer program product for providing scalability of a resource management and analysis system is disclosed. The method comprises the steps of receiving and storing information associated with each of a plurality of managed elements by the first system, determining a topology of the resource from the received managed element information, providing selected information regarding the resource topology from the first system to the second system, receiving at the second system information regarding status of the managed elements and the selected topology information and performing, at the second system, an analysis based on the received status information.Type: GrantFiled: June 28, 2006Date of Patent: October 21, 2014Assignee: EMC CorporationInventors: Sudhir Vijendra, Pankaj Batra
-
Patent number: 8862996Abstract: A method, apparatus and computer program product for presenting information associated with elements of a distributed system is disclosed. A method for presenting information associated with selected ones of a plurality of elements in a distributed system, the method comprising the steps of representing attributes of, and relationships among the elements as associated configuration non-specific entities, associating selected one of the elements with at least one mutually exclusive group, applying a criterion to selected ones of the at least one groups, extracting attributes and/or relationships of the elements within the selected at least one group associated with the selected criterion and presenting information associated with the extracted attributes and/or relationships for the at least one selected group.Type: GrantFiled: June 29, 2006Date of Patent: October 14, 2014Assignee: EMC CorporationInventors: Sudhir Vijendra, Jonathan Reeve, Vadym Nazarchuk
-
Patent number: 8711840Abstract: A method, apparatus and computer product for modeling and analyzing additional services incorporated into a Voice-over-IP (VoIP) configuration composed of a plurality of components is disclosed.Type: GrantFiled: June 29, 2007Date of Patent: April 29, 2014Assignee: EMC CorporationInventors: Sudhir Vijendra, Patricia Florissi